How to make it
- In a medium sk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of the butter over medium -high heat
- add the scallions and garlic
- cook and stir for 2- 3 minutes or until softened
- place the mixture in a large bowl
- add the crabmeat, corn, bread crumbs, egg, mayonnaise, mustard, parsley and pepper to taste, mix well
- divide the mixture into 12 portions and form into 1/2 inch patties
- place the patties on a baking sheet and chill for 1 hour
- meanwhile , in a small bowl, stir together all of the tartar sauce ingredients...refrigerate it until ready to use
- preheat oven to 375 degrees f.
- in a large skillet heat the remaining 2 tablespoons butter and the oil over medium-high heat
- dredge each crab cake in the cornmeal, turning to caot evenly
- sear the cakes for 3- 4 minutes per each side until golden brown
- return the crab cakes to the baking sheet
- bake for 10 minutes
- serve crab cakes hot with the basil- jalapeno tartar sauce.....enjoy
- makes 12 ...........
